To do my part in helping keep our planet and our hunting areas clean, I follow the same approach backpackers follow...if I pack it in, I pack it out.
For muzzleloading in particular…and this is definitely not “HC”…I carry "field cleaning kits" in Ziplocs.

Gives me the convenience of completely field cleaning a ML after a shot so I can continue hunting for hours and not worry about a fouled rifle…and then let’s me easily carry the smelly mess out and not leave litter behind.

They consist of:
5 damp cleaning patches
5 dry patches
1 lubed patch
1 Alcohol wipe
1 Pipe cleaner
1 Q-tip
1 Muzzle mitt

Good post! I carry two ziplock "baggies" in my possibles bag for field cleaning. Bag #1 has 6 wet patches. Bag #2 has 8 dry patches, a paper towel, a sample tube of CLP and the cleaning jag and patch puller and ball puller in an Altoids tin. After the wet patch, I use a dry patch, a patch with CLP and then another dry patch. I then load and keep on hunting.
